In-depth review: E-Commerce AI

753 words · Editorial

E-Commerce AI positions itself as a free, AI-powered tool that transforms a single product photo into thousands of near-professional images for e-commerce use. For small business owners, solo sellers, and marketers operating on tight budgets, the appeal is immediate: no need to hire photographers, rent studio space, or spend hours editing. The tool promises speed, volume, and cost savings, but the real question is whether the output quality and workflow flexibility can genuinely replace traditional product photography or even more established AI image generators. This review examines what E-Commerce AI actually delivers, where it falls short, and who stands to benefit most from its capabilities.

The core mechanism is straightforward: users upload a product photo, and the AI generates numerous variations, adjusting backgrounds, lighting, and composition to simulate a professional studio shoot. The tool claims to produce images that are 'indistinguishable from real photos,' a bold assertion that warrants scrutiny. In practice, the results are often impressive for simple products with clean backgrounds, but the quality heavily depends on the input. A poorly lit or cluttered original photo can lead to artifacts, inconsistent shadows, or unnatural textures. The 'near-professional' label is accurate: the images can pass for decent stock photography but lack the subtle polish of a skilled photographer's work—fine for a Shopify store, less so for a luxury brand's catalog.

One standout feature is the integration of GPT prompt optimization, which helps refine the AI's output by automatically generating descriptive prompts based on the uploaded image. This is particularly useful for non-technical users who might struggle with prompt engineering. However, the optimization is a black box; users have limited control over the creative direction beyond selecting from generated variations. This tradeoff between ease of use and creative control is central to understanding the tool's place in a workflow.

For e-commerce businesses with hundreds of SKUs, the ability to generate thousands of variations from a single upload is a significant time-saver. Instead of photographing each product separately, a seller can batch-process images, quickly populating a storefront with consistent visuals. This is especially valuable for A/B testing—trying different backgrounds or angles to see which drives conversions—or for creating seasonal campaigns without reshooting. However, the variations can sometimes be redundant, with only minor differences that don't add practical value. Users may find themselves sifting through many similar outputs to find a few usable ones.

The 'free to use' claim is the most attention-grabbing aspect, but it comes with caveats. The free tier likely includes limitations such as watermarks, lower resolution, or a cap on the number of renders. The pricing page reveals credit-based tiers: $3 for 10 credits, $8 for 30, and $12 for 50, with each credit presumably corresponding to one render. This suggests that heavy usage will incur costs, though still far cheaper than professional photography. For a small business testing the waters, the free tier is sufficient for a few products, but scaling up requires a paid plan. The lack of explicit details about the free tier's restrictions is a transparency issue that potential users should investigate before committing.

Who should use E-Commerce AI? The ideal user is a solo entrepreneur or small retailer who needs decent product images quickly and cannot afford a photographer or a premium AI tool. It fits into a lean workflow where speed trumps perfection. Marketers can leverage it for rapid prototyping—testing visual concepts for social media ads or email campaigns before investing in a professional shoot. However, businesses that require consistent branding, high-resolution images for print, or complex product shots (e.g., reflective surfaces, intricate details) will likely find the tool insufficient. The AI struggles with fine details like text on packaging or precise color matching, which can be deal-breakers for certain products.

A practical consideration is the learning curve: while the tool is simple to use, getting the best results may require experimenting with different input photos and understanding how the AI interprets them. Users should expect to upload multiple versions of the same product to find the one that yields the most usable variations. Additionally, the generated images may need minor post-processing in a photo editor for consistency across a catalog.

In summary, E-Commerce AI is a pragmatic solution for a specific niche: budget-conscious e-commerce sellers who need volume over perfection. It democratizes product photography but does not replace the nuance of a professional shoot. The key is to align expectations with the tool's capabilities—use it for speed and cost savings, but be prepared to invest in traditional photography for flagship products or high-stakes campaigns.
